Solar photovoltaic and solar thermal integrated panels

Solar photovoltaic and solar thermal integrated panels

A Solar Photovoltaic Thermal Hybrid System (PVT) is an advanced technology that simultaneously generates electricity and heat from the same solar panel. Traditional solar panels convert sunlight into electricity, but they often become hot, which reduces their efficiency.

Wattage specifications of photovoltaic panels

Wattage specifications of photovoltaic panels

On average, a solar panel produces around 150 to 200 watts per square meter. This can vary due to: Example: A 1.7 m² panel with 20% efficiency will produce about 340W in full sun. Note: Monocrystalline panels lead in efficiency, making them ideal for rooftops with limited space.

Standard sizes of solar panels and photovoltaic panels

Standard sizes of solar panels and photovoltaic panels

There are three main sizes of solar panels to know: 60-cell, 72-cell, and 96-cell. For commercial and residential solar panels, the 60-cell and 72-cell solar panels size are most commonly used as the 96-cell measures 17.5 square feet – which can make for a challenging fit on your roof.
